ICC Women's Cricket World Cup: The ICC has confirmed the dates and the venues for this year's Women's Cricket World Cup. The 13th edition of the World Cup will feature eight teams.

The ICC has revealed the schedule for the Women's ODI World Cup 2025, which will be hosted by India from September 30 to November 2. It's a special moment for Indian cricket, as the country is hosting the Women's World Cup after 12 years. Matches will be played in Bengaluru, Guwahati, Indore, Visakhapatnam, and Colombo.
Pakistan will not play its matches in India; instead, its games will be held at R. Premadasa Stadium in Colombo, Sri Lanka. The tournament will follow a round-robin format, with all eight teams India, Pakistan, Australia, England, New Zealand, South Africa, Sri Lanka, and Bangladesh competing against each other. In total, 28 league matches will be played, followed by two semi-finals and the final. India will kick off its campaign in Bengaluru on September 30. If Pakistan reaches the semi-finals or the final, those matches will also be played in Colombo. The final showdown will take place on November 2.
Big Expectations from India
With India playing on home turf, cricket fans are eager to see a strong performance from the team. Australia, the defending champions, have won the Women's World Cup seven times the most in history. BCCI is expected to announce India's captain soon. Indian fans are excited, and stadiums are likely to be packed with supporters.
Women's T20 World Cup 2026 Scheduled  
Along with the ODI World Cup, the ICC also announced the Women's T20 World Cup 2026, set to take place in England. The tournament will run from June 12 to July 5, with the final happening at the iconic Lord’s ground in London. There will be 33 matches across seven cities, including Manchester, Leeds, Southampton, and Bristol. England will have the advantage of home conditions, but India, Australia, and New Zealand are expected to be strong title contenders.
